Titre Lake Tanganyika Fisheries Management - Gestion de la pêche dans le Lac Tanganyika (LATAFIMA) - GCP/RAF/521/EC
Introduction The project aims at improving the management of the lake from regional to grassroots level, while solving some major issues pertaining to the current overexploitation of its most valuable resources. The overall objective of the project is to enhance equitable economic growth by promoting sustainable fisheries in Lake Tanganyika.
Date de début 01/03/2020
Date de fin 30/06/2024
Budget USD 2 197 801
Donneur Union européenne
Code de projet GCP/RAF/521/EC

Titre EU-EAC True Fish Farming Story in Lake Victoria Basin (TRUE-FISH) - GCP/RAF/519/EC
Introduction This project aims to contribute tackling the above key limiting factors and sustainability risks for the development of competitive and sustainable commercial aquaculture in the Lake Victoria basin. Three specific objectives are proposed covering: access to commercial networks and business capacities, availability and quality of local skilled workers, sustainability and bio-security of regional aquaculture production systems.
Date de début 04/09/2019
Date de fin 12/05/2025
Budget USD 7 202 447
Donneur Union européenne
Code de projet GCP/RAF/519/EC
